Broken Spring
Torsion spring failure is the most common emergency call we receive in Harris Hill from December through March. Erie County’s rapid temperature swings, sometimes 30 degrees in 24 hours, accelerate metal fatigue in springs that were already undersized for modern use. Many Harris Hill garages still run single-spring setups installed in the 1980s or 1990s. We replace with properly rated springs, balance the door, and back the work with our 90-Day Done Right Promise. Spring repair in Harris Hill typically costs $210-$400.

Snapped Cable
Cable failure often follows spring fatigue, since the cable picks up load the spring can no longer manage. In Harris Hill’s older garages, we also see corrosion from road salt tracked in on tires, then left to sit in the damp cold. A snapped cable is dangerous. The door can drop unevenly or suddenly, and the remaining cable carries extreme tension. We do not recommend homeowner repair. Our technicians handle cable replacement safely, inspect the full system, and verify balance before leaving. Cable repair in Harris Hill runs $155-$295.

Common Emergency Garage Door Problems We See in Harris Hill Homes
- Bottom seal torn off by ice bonding. After a lake-effect overnight freeze, Harris Hill homeowners hit the opener button and the door rips the bottom weather seal clean off the panel because it froze solid to the slab. This single failure mode accounts for a disproportionate share of January and February calls across Lancaster’s mid-century neighborhoods.
- Single torsion spring fatigue in original 1970s-1980s installations. Many Harris Hill garages were built with one spring where two are now standard, and decades of Erie County freeze-thaw cycling has pushed these originals past safe operation.
- Opener strain failure after repeated cold-weather overload. A Genie or Chamberlain opener working harder against ice-bonded seals and weakened springs eventually burns out its motor or strips its drive gear, usually at the worst possible moment.
- Cable corrosion and fraying from tracked-in road salt. The combination of Buffalo-area winter road treatment and unheated garage storage creates accelerated cable deterioration we rarely see in drier climates.
